Beginning Oct 1 2019 grain quantities in CACFP and NSLP SBP infant and preschool meals will be determined using oz eq Some of the following grains may contain more sugar salt and or fat than others This should be a consideration when deciding how often to serve them FNS meal pattern regulations establish the minimum serving size s of grains required for breakfasts lunches suppers and snacks Meal pattern charts for each of the Child Nutrition Programs are on pages I 7 through I 13 This section pertains to grains requirements in the NSLP SBP and CACFP

Grain products made with creditable grains are a required component of reimbursable meals offered in Child Nutrition Programs CNP such as the National School Lunch Program NSLP the School Breakfast Program SBP Preschool the Child and Adult Care Food Program CACFP and the Summer Food Service Program SFSP Under CACFP child and adult meal patterns and in NSLP SBP preschool meals at least one grain serving per day must meet whole grain rich criteria 2 For NSLP and SBP grades K 12 grain quantities are determined using ounce equivalents oz eq
